在Debian系统中,ulimit命令用于设置或获取用户进程的资源限制。如果你想要备份当前的ulimit设置,可以通过以下步骤来实现:
查看当前的ulimit设置:
你可以使用ulimit -a命令来查看当前用户的所有资源限制。
ulimit -a
将ulimit设置保存到文件:
你可以将ulimit -a的输出重定向到一个文件中,以便以后恢复这些设置。
ulimit -a > /path/to/ulimit_backup.txt
请将/path/to/ulimit_backup.txt替换为你希望保存备份的文件路径。
恢复ulimit设置:
如果你需要在另一个会话或系统上恢复这些设置,可以使用ulimit命令从备份文件中读取并应用这些设置。
ulimit -a < /path/to/ulimit_backup.txt
同样,请将/path/to/ulimit_backup.txt替换为你保存备份的文件路径。
假设你想将当前的ulimit设置备份到/home/user/ulimit_backup.txt文件中,并在需要时恢复这些设置,可以按照以下步骤操作:
备份ulimit设置:
ulimit -a > /home/user/ulimit_backup.txt
恢复ulimit设置:
ulimit -a < /home/user/ulimit_backup.txt
ulimit设置是针对当前shell会话的,因此在新的shell会话中需要重新应用这些设置。ulimit命令添加到用户的~/.bashrc或~/.profile文件中。例如,在~/.bashrc文件中添加以下行:
ulimit -a > /home/user/ulimit_backup.txt
这样,每次启动新的shell会话时,都会自动备份当前的ulimit设置。